Trade Blotter -ohjelma
Miikki, Petri (2014)
Miikki, Petri
Saimaan ammattikorkeakoulu
2014
Creative Commons Attribution-NonCommercial-ShareAlike 1.0 Suomi
Julkaisun pysyvä osoite on
https://urn.fi/URN:NBN:fi:amk-201405229442
https://urn.fi/URN:NBN:fi:amk-201405229442
Tiivistelmä
Tämän opinnäytetyön tarkoituksena oli suunnitella, toteuttaa ja testata ohjelma, joka seuraa FinFX Trading Oy:n asiakkaiden tekemiä kauppoja reaaliaikaisesti. Ohjelman tarkoituksena on helpottaa FinFX Trading Oy:n jokapäiväistä liiketoi-mintaa ja pienentää mahdollisia taloudellisia riskejä, jotka johtuisivat heidän asiakkaidensa toimista.
Ohjelmasta ei ollut tarkkaa vaatimusmäärittelyä, vaan sen tekemiseen käytettiin ketterää kehitysmenetelmää, jotta ohjelmasta saatiin mahdollisimman nopeasti asiakkaalle testattavia versioita. Ohjelman toimintalogiikan toteuttamiseen käy-tettiin C#-ohjelmointikieltä sekä Model-View-ViewModel-arkkitehtuuria, käyttöliittymien luomiseen käytettiin Windows Presentation Foundation-komponenttikirjastoa ja tietokantayhteyksiin Entity Framework-teknologiaa.
Opinnäytetyön tuloksena asiakkaalle luovutettiin luotettavasti sekä vaatimusten mukaisesti toimiva ohjelma. Ohjelman ansiosta asiakkaalla on mahdollista välittömästi saada tietoa asiakkaiden tekemistä kaupoista.
Ohjelmasta ei ollut tarkkaa vaatimusmäärittelyä, vaan sen tekemiseen käytettiin ketterää kehitysmenetelmää, jotta ohjelmasta saatiin mahdollisimman nopeasti asiakkaalle testattavia versioita. Ohjelman toimintalogiikan toteuttamiseen käy-tettiin C#-ohjelmointikieltä sekä Model-View-ViewModel-arkkitehtuuria, käyttöliittymien luomiseen käytettiin Windows Presentation Foundation-komponenttikirjastoa ja tietokantayhteyksiin Entity Framework-teknologiaa.
Opinnäytetyön tuloksena asiakkaalle luovutettiin luotettavasti sekä vaatimusten mukaisesti toimiva ohjelma. Ohjelman ansiosta asiakkaalla on mahdollista välittömästi saada tietoa asiakkaiden tekemistä kaupoista.